Why is understanding potential and kinetic energy so important? Well, energy is all around us! It’s the force that makes things move, grow, and change. Potential energy is essentially stored energy – it has the *potential* to do work. Think of a ball held high in the air: it has the potential to fall and convert that stored energy into motion. Kinetic energy, on the other hand, is the energy of motion. That same ball, as it falls, is exhibiting kinetic energy. The faster it falls, the more kinetic energy it possesses.

Potential Vs Kinetic Energy Worksheet Answers

Below you’ll find the solutions to the potential vs. kinetic energy worksheet. Remember to use these answers as a learning tool, not just a quick fix! Analyze why each answer is correct and how it relates to the definitions and principles of potential and kinetic energy.

Worksheet Answer Key

Here are the answers in an HTML list format, making it easy to navigate and compare your responses:

  1. A book sitting on a shelf: Potential Energy
  2. A ball rolling down a hill: Kinetic Energy (and Potential Energy at the top)
  3. A stretched rubber band: Potential Energy
  4. A speeding car: Kinetic Energy
  5. Water at the top of a waterfall: Potential Energy
  6. A swing at the highest point of its arc: Mostly Potential Energy (minimum Kinetic Energy)
  7. A swing at the lowest point of its arc: Mostly Kinetic Energy (minimum Potential Energy)
  8. A compressed spring: Potential Energy
  9. An airplane flying through the air: Kinetic Energy (and Potential Energy due to altitude)
  10. A rollercoaster at the top of the first hill: Potential Energy
  11. A rollercoaster speeding down the first hill: Kinetic Energy (and Potential Energy decreasing)
  12. A child sitting at the top of a slide: Potential Energy
  13. A bicycle going downhill: Kinetic Energy (and Potential Energy decreasing)
  14. A battery powering a flashlight: Chemical Potential Energy (converting to electrical and light energy)
  15. A drawn bow with an arrow ready to be released: Potential Energy
